  • Crystal Reports XI connection problems - after updating to SQL Server 2008

    Hello!
    We have some ASP.NET 2.0 Applications that call some CR XI report files with parameters to generate PDF Files. After upgrading from SQL Server 2005 to 2008 the apps hang when trying to generate the PDFs. Some research with Fiddler showed that ever time a 401 Error is raised. Calling the reports directly from CR Designer with the same connection values and Parameter shows the appropriate data that means the log-in data iare functioning.
    I already tried switching the data source driver from OLE DB to SQL Native - no effect!
    Can it be that CR XI does not work with SQL Server 2008? Or is there an update for CR XI and SQL Server 2008?
    Because we are in a hurry I hope somebody can solve my problem(s) ...?!
    Thanks in advance,
    Frank

    Hi Frank,
    No CR XI is not supported nor is any version completely at this time. What we've found issues in so far are the Time(7) time is returned as a string value and Stored Procedure Data/time parameter SQL creation. The Time(7) field is an OLE DB driver issue with Microsoft but the Date/time SP issue is our issue and it's currently tracked and escalated. It will be fixed for CR 2008 with SP3 I believe. And I've asked that the same fix be rolled back to CR XI R2 but waiting on the reply from R&D if it can be done.
    What you need to do is download the trial version of CR XI R2 ( Release 2 ) and then use your XI Keycode to install it and it will work. Then update to the latest SP 5 Service Pack. XI is past it's end of life support which means there will be no updates or bug fixes any more.
    Next, MS SQL Server 2008 does not work with the MDAC version of the Native drivers, you must install the MS SQL Server Client. You'll see the driver name is "MS SQL Server Native client 10". This is the one you need to use.
    Another work around is to use ODBC, it seems to resolve all issues, but the client must be installed.

  • N78 USB CONNECTIVITY PROBLEMS

    Hy guys,
    Since i've bought my N78 i've been able to connect the phone via cable only one time. After that, every time i've tryed to connect my n78 via cable my computer doesn't recognize my Phone.
    When I plug USB cable in one of the USB ports, Windows XP gives me back an error that says "USB devices not recognized - One or more devices connected to the computer has not worked correctly. Windows is not able to recognize it".
    I've reinstalled PC suite thousands of times,but nothing changes.
    My phone has the 12.046 software version. I know that there'e a newer version but how I can update it if my PC does not recognize the phone, and hence, PC suite is not able to connect to the phone.
    Many thanks for you help
    m

    you have another option in updating via Firmware Over The Air. you can do this by entering *#0000# in the standby screen and selecting Options > Check for updates. if an update is not available over NSU, then it may be on FOTA instead for your product code. this method of updating only takes about three to five minutes anyway. remember to do a hard reset (three-finger hard reset) after updating your phone to the new firmware.
    so you can probably update from 12.046 to 20.149 or 21.002. USB connectivity problems are probably due to problems with the USB cable or the computer, i have had no problems at all with USB connectivity in all the time i've had my N78, even under 12.046 firmware.

  • Problems after updating from Mavericks to Yosemite.

    Hello everyone.I have noticed some battery problems after updating from Mavericks to Yosemite like no charging at all (but the orange led was on )and not able to fully charged.I solve them with SMC reset and PRAM reset.Furthermore, battery discharges faster than before and its really annoying.Now I have notice that the upper right corner of my mac is getting hot.I'll appreciate any help
    MacBook Pro (Retina, 13-inch, Late 2013

    Try these in order testing your system after each to see if it's back to normal:
    1. a. Resetting your Mac's PRAM and NVRAM
        b. Intel-based Macs: Resetting the System Management Controller (SMC)
    2. Restart the computer in Safe Mode, then restart again, normally. If this doesn't help, then:
    Boot to the Recovery HD: Restart the computer and after the chime press and hold down the COMMAND and R keys until the Utilities menu screen appears. Alternatively, restart the computer and after the chime press and hold down the OPTION key until the boot manager screen appears. Select the Recovery HD and click on the downward pointing arrow button.
    3. Repair the Hard Drive and Permissions: Upon startup select Disk Utility from the Utilities menu. Repair the Hard Drive and Permissions as follows.
    When the recovery menu appears select Disk Utility. After DU loads select your hard drive entry (mfgr.'s ID and drive size) from the the left side list.  In the DU status area you will see an entry for the S.M.A.R.T. status of the hard drive.  If it does not say "Verified" then the hard drive is failing or failed. (SMART status is not reported on external Firewire or USB drives.) If the drive is "Verified" then select your OS X volume from the list on the left (sub-entry below the drive entry,) click on the First Aid tab, then click on the Repair Disk button. If DU reports any errors that have been fixed, then re-run Repair Disk until no errors are reported. If no errors are reported click on the Repair Permissions button. Wait until the operation completes, then quit DU and return to the main menu. Select Restart from the Apple menu.
    4. Reinstall Yosemite: Reboot from the Recovery HD. Select Reinstall OS X from the Utilities menu, and click on the Continue button.
    Note: You will need an active Internet connection. I suggest using Ethernet if possible
                because it is three times faster than wireless.
    5. Reinstall Yosemite from Scratch:
    Be sure you backup your files to an external drive or second internal drive because the following procedure will remove everything from the hard drive.

  • White screen problem after updating to 1.1 firmware

    My 2G iPod Nano worked fine with 1.0.1 and 1.0.2 firmware but after updating to 1.1 I get white screen everytime I turn it on after longer period of time. Turning the iPod off and then right back on makes it work again. I have done restore 3 times without effect. I even removed the firmware files so that iTunes downloads them again when doing the restore but that didn't work either.
    Should I return it or wait for new firmware? Has anyone else had this problem after updating to 1.1?

    Disconnect iPod and close iTunes.
    Firmware files are in "Documents and Settings\username\Application Data\Apple Computer\iTunes\iPod Software Updates" folder.
    You should still have the 1.0.2 files named "iPod_19.1.0.2.ipsw" and "iPod_19.1.0.2.ipsw.signature" in there if have you upgraded from 1.0.1 version.
    Remove 1.1 files from the folder so that only those to files are in there.
    Disconnect from network (I switched off my wlan) so that iTunes can't download the new version. Connect your iPod and do Restore, iTunes will now use the old firmware files because it can't connect to the internet.

    Error "Could not complete your request..." or "Could not create a new document..." (Photoshop CS2 on Mac OS X v10.4)
    Issue
    Adobe Photoshop CS2 returns one of the following error messages:
    "Could not complete your request because of a program error" when you try to open a file.
    "Could not create a new document because of a program error" when you try to create a new file.
    Solution 1:
    Install the most recent update to Mac OS.
    Solution 2:
    Re-create your preferences files.
    1. Hold CommandOptionShift when you start Photoshop.
    2. Click Yes to the message, "Delete the Adobe Photoshop Settings file?"
    Solution 3:
    Disconnect your Internet connection.
    To disconnect your Internet connection, do one of the following:
    If you are connected to the Internet via a telephone modem, then disconnect from the modem.
    If you are connected to the Internet via cable modem or DSL, then disconnect the ethernet cable from your computer.
    Solution 4:
    Use a disk repair utility.
    Restart your Mac in Single User mode and run fsck -fy . For more information about the fsck command, please visit the Apple website at http:/docs.info.apple.comarticle.html?artnum=106214 .
    Solution 5:
    Ensure that all your drivers are compatible with Mac OS X v10.4.
    Determine if your printer and video card (and any other peripherals you might have) are compatible with Mac OS X v10.4, and visit the manufacturers' websites to update the drivers.
    Solution 6:
    Re-create your printers in Mac OS X.
    To re-create your printers, first delete them and then add them again.
    To delete your printers:
    1. Open System Preferences from the Apple menu.
    2. Select Print & Fax, and click Printing.
    3. Select each printer in the list and click the delete key (the minus key).
    For instructions on how to add your printers again, see "Setting up to print to a printer" in Mac Help or search Help using the phrase "add a printer."
